The Evolution of Animal Fantasy in Literature

Animal fantasy literature has been around for centuries, with tales of talking animals dating back to Aesop’s Fables in ancient Greece. However, modern animal fantasy as we know it today began to gain popularity in the 20th century with classic books like Watership Down by Richard Adams and The Wind in the Willows by Kenneth Grahame. These books paved the way for future works like The Chronicles of Narnia by C.S. Lewis and Redwall by Brian Jacques.

Since then, animal fantasy has evolved to encompass a wide range of stories and sub-genres, from heroic warrior cats to fantastical unicorns. These stories continue to captivate readers of all ages, proving that the magic of animal fantasy is timeless and enduring.

Watership Down by Richard Adams

Watership Down: A Novel (Puffin Books Book 1)

One of the most beloved animal fantasy books of all time, Watership Down follows a group of rabbits on a perilous journey to find a new home. Their adventure is filled with danger and excitement, as they encounter new friends and foes along the way. This book is a must-read for anyone looking for a classic tale of adventure and bravery. The book also explores themes of leadership, community, and the power of storytelling.

Redwall by Brian Jacques

Redwall: A Tale from Redwall

Redwall is the first book in a series that follows a community of mice and other animals as they band together to defend their home from evil predators. This book is a great example of animal fantasy as a vehicle for exploring themes of friendship, loyalty, and bravery. The book also features vivid descriptions of food, which has led to a dedicated fanbase of Redwall-inspired recipes.

The Wind in the Willows by Kenneth Grahame

The Wind in the Willows

First published in 1908, The Wind in the Willows is a classic tale of adventure and friendship. The book follows the adventures of four anthropomorphic animals: Mole, Ratty, Toad, and Badger. This book is a timeless example of the power of animal fantasy to capture the hearts and imaginations of readers young and old. The book also explores themes of class, identity, and the joys of nature.

The Warriors Series by Erin Hunter

Warriors 6-Book Collection with Bonus Book: Enter the Clans: Books 1-6 Plus Enter the Clans (Warriors: The Prophecies Begin)

The Warriors series is a collection of books that follow the adventures of clans of wild cats as they fight for survival and dominance in their respective territories. The series spans multiple arcs and features a vast cast of characters, each with their own unique personalities and motivations.

But what sets the Warriors series apart is its attention to detail. Erin Hunter (a pseudonym for a group of writers) has created an entire world populated by cats, complete with its own customs, traditions, and mythology. From the naming conventions of the clans to the significance of certain markings on a cat’s pelt, every aspect of this world has been carefully crafted to immerse readers in the story.

And yet, despite the fantastical setting, the Warriors series remains grounded in reality. The cats face real-world problems such as hunger, disease, and the threat of invasion from rival clans. Through it all, readers are drawn in by the fast-paced action, complex relationships, and relatable characters.

The One and Only Ivan by Katherine Applegate

The One and Only Ivan: A Newbery Award Winner

The One and Only Ivan tells the story of a silverback gorilla living in a shopping mall exhibit. Through Ivan’s eyes, readers are given a unique perspective on captivity, friendship, and the meaning of home. The book is based on the true story of a gorilla named Ivan who spent 27 years in captivity before being rescued and relocated to a sanctuary.

But The One and Only Ivan is more than just a retelling of Ivan’s story. It is a powerful exploration of the human impact on the natural world and a call to action for readers to do their part in protecting endangered species. Through Ivan’s experiences, readers are forced to confront the uncomfortable truths about the treatment of animals in captivity and the importance of preserving their natural habitats.

The book has won numerous awards and critical acclaim for its moving and thought-provoking story. It is a must-read for anyone interested in animal welfare and conservation.
